Transaction 3072e836d089b8533db2daefa5956f8688e9308708f8795e5094b6759bf02729

1 Input
2 Outputs
  • 3072e836d089b8533db2daefa5956f8688e9308708f8795e5094b6759bf02729:0
  • value  884388
    address  353fr9P7DKfwVCGcUg91FoYDZcPQLfjJae
  • 3072e836d089b8533db2daefa5956f8688e9308708f8795e5094b6759bf02729:1
  • value  32194211
    address  1PeuF5PXBQuQh3c1DmUN3HiPuZAr5tMNTW